Think FIFO and LIFO are the only ways to value your inventory? Think again! In this video, we're diving deep beyond the basics to uncover powerful, lesser-known inventory valuation methods that can offer a more accurate financial picture for your unique business.

Join us as we break down:

Weighted Average Cost Method: Ideal for bulk, identical goods, smoothing out price fluctuations.
Specific Identification Method: Perfect for high-value, unique items where individual cost tracking is essential.
Retail Inventory Method: A lifesaver for retailers estimating inventory values across large volumes.
Standard Cost Method: A crucial tool for manufacturers to control costs and identify operational variances.
Understanding these methods isn't just for accountants; it's a strategic advantage that impacts your financial statements, tax planning, and operational efficiency. Learn which method is right for your business and why it matters!
